Transaction ddf043b5fb11e5c57e9e17a11b4f0bb1120264156594f63acaf0fc1fbe2db3b9
1 Input
2 Outputs
- ddf043b5fb11e5c57e9e17a11b4f0bb1120264156594f63acaf0fc1fbe2db3b9:0
- ddf043b5fb11e5c57e9e17a11b4f0bb1120264156594f63acaf0fc1fbe2db3b9:1
value 797674
address 1MurDrtfc6kYb8UQpg6W2r9CicQWQNAVor
value 2271165
address 3DnmRHnUVyAiVQSdUzibhy5wNXvEQGjmvQ